This weekend we are going to get our Christmas Tree. I'm very excited and can't wait to get my ornaments up on it. This is our first year in our new home so it will be extra special with all sorts of traditions just starting off. We will only have five ornaments on our tree this year, one for each member of the family that we picked out individually. Next year we will each choose out one more and have 10 ornaments on the tree (or 11 if we have a new baby by then.) So every year each person adds an ornament. Its going to be a crazy themed tree but everything on it will have meaning.

Life Updates...

Its been a few days since I've posted so I thought I would update a little on my life in general.

Gallbladder Issues - First lets start out by letting you all know that while I was pregnant with my son my gallbladder decided to go kapooey on me. If any of you have ever had a gallbladder attack you know how painful they can be. I was about 4 months along when I had my first one and I thought for sure that I was miscarrying. It hurt so bad I was curled up in a ball on the floor in the bathroom occasionally hanging my head over the toilet and vomiting. The only way I know to describe the pain is that it feels like someone was taking a serrated knife and stabbing me through the chest and out my back combined with nausea. I went to the emergency room and they couldn't figure out what was wrong with me, they suggested that it might be heartburn so we stocked up on antacids. Over the next few months the "attacks" became more and more frequent and the antacids did NOTHING to help. I went to the ER again when I was 8 months pregnant and this time they did an ultrasound and found multiple gallstones but told me there was nothing they could do about it while I was pregnant unless it became an emergency situation. They sent me home with vicodin. The last few weeks of my pregnancy were the worst with an attack at least every other day. Then I had my son and they all but vanished. Its been six months and I've had only two minor ones since then. Well on Monday I went to see a surgeon about it because we are planning to get pregnant again and I REALLY don't want to go through that again. He scheduled me to have it removed Jan 5th.
